Version 0.8.6
New features/improvements: * Address generation using secp256k1 library (Linux only) Instructions for installing the secp256k1 library on your system: doc/wiki/install-linux/Install-MMGen-on-Debian-or-Ubuntu-Linux.md If secp256k1 is not installed on the system, MMGen remains usable. It just falls back to 'keyconv', or failing that, python-ecdsa for generating addresses.
